What began as Dionela’s The Grace concert quickly turned into a defining moment in the his personal life as he asked for the hand of his longtime partner Meizy Joaquin Mendoza.

It happened on Friday night, November 21, 2025, the first night of his two-day show at the New Frontier Theater.

DIONELA’S PROPOSAL

The proposal unfolded moments after Dionela wrapped up his first set.

He invited Meizy onstage and then he told the crowd, “Ang ganda ano? Okay, tanda niyo yung chorus ng 'Bahaghari' everyone? Ito po yung part niya doon. Listen carefully.”

Meizy then took center stage and sang the chorus of “Bahaghari.”

She sang the lines that have long been tied to their love story: “Ako ang nasa dulo ng bahaghari, langit ay nakita sa ’king labi. Puwede mo ’kong angkinin, tunay rin ang pagtingin. Kahit kailan, hindi naging kunwari puso kong ikaw lang ang may-ari. Ako ay ’di na aalis. Wala nang bagong darating.”

As the crowd erupted in applause, Dionela proudly said, “Give it up for my girl.”

But the audience was unprepared for what followed.

When chants of “Kiss!” filled the venue, Dionela turned emotional and recalled the struggles they had survived as a couple.

With his voice cracking, the singer-songwriter said to Meizy: “Sinamahan mo ako mula umpisa.

"Kasama kita nung binenta ko yung huling gitara ko tapos gusto ko na mag-quit, tapos umiiyak tayong dalawa noon."

“Tapos ngayon nandito na tayo sa New Frontier, ang daming tao. Sinamahan mo ako mula umpisa hanggang ngayon."

Then to everyone's surprise, he added: "Gusto sana kitang yayain na samahan mo ako habang buhay.”

The crowd roared as he dropped to one knee.

“Meizy Joaquin Mendoza, will you marry me?” Dionally asked.

Meizy, already in tears, nodded.

Dionella slipped the ring onto her finger and pulled her into a tight embrace.

“Everybody, she said yes!” he proudly announced to the cheering crowd.

DIONELLA'S MUSE

Meizy has long been the inspiration behind many of Dionela’s songs, including “Marilag,” “Bahaghari,” “Oksihina,” “Hoodie,” “153,” and “Langit.”

In a Facebook post last March, Dionela revealed that Meizy had been a crucial source of support during one of the darkest periods of his life.

After struggling with depression in 2022 and losing his passion for music, she helped him regain his inspiration and love for his craft.

He wrote: “The story behind the line ‘Loving you saved me.’

"In 2022, I went through depression and attempted suicide after losing my passion for music.

"My girl Meizy took care of me and helped me reignite my fire, shaping who I am today. Marilag is not just a song—it’s my testimony.”

BEYOND THE MUSIC

Dionela’s The Grace concert marked the Philippine stop of his ongoing world tour, which also takes him to the US, Canada, Australia, and Dubai.

Over the course of the two-night show, he delighted fans with performances of hits like “Sining,” “Marilag,” and “Oksihina.”

In a gesture of goodwill, Dionela announced that proceeds from the concert would be donated to victims of Typhoon Uwan.

The proposal came just a week after the singer celebrated major wins at the 38th Awit Awards, taking home Best Solo Performance, Best R&B Recording, and Best Collaboration.

What started as a night of music ultimately became a heartfelt celebration of love, marking a new chapter for Dionela and his non-showbiz girlfriend, Meizy Mendoza, as they embark on their engagement journey.
